Key Facts
- Cereus aethiops's instance of is recorded as taxon[3].
- Cereus aethiops is classified at the rank of species[4].
- Cereus aethiops's IUCN conservation status is recorded as Least Concern[5].
- Cereus aethiops belongs to the parent taxon Cereus[6].

- Cereus aethiops's CITES Appendix is recorded as Appendix II of CITES[12].
